I'm joined by friends and legendary drummers Jim Keltner, Andy Newmark, Joe Vitale, Stan Lynch and Kenny Aronoff, to celebrate and discuss that historic evening when The Beatles made their first US appearance on The Ed Sullivan Show, February 9, 1964. An estimated 73 million people tuned in that night that changed popular music, pop culture and America.
